bucket cannot be empty for tool %q
Error message
bucket cannot be empty for tool %q
What it means
Configuration-time validation in Initialize: the write tool's bucket override is present but set to an empty string, so no target bucket can be determined at tool load time.

Solutions
- Set bucket to a real bucket name in the tool configuration
- Remove the bucket key if the bucket is supplied per invocation
